Do AP courses count as high school credit?

Advanced Placement or “AP” classes are college-level courses offered to high school students. Taking an AP class looks good on your transcripts, especially since AP grades are often given more weight when measuring your GPA. Many colleges and universities accept AP classes as college credit (see below for more info).

How many credits is an AP class worth in high school?

AP classes affect GPA as well — regular classes usually weight an A in a class as a 4.0. But many high schools and colleges give AP classes an additional point. So it’s possible to have a 5.0 GPA credit from an AP class.

Do AP classes count towards high school GPA?

Does the AP exam affect GPA? No, the AP exam does not impact your grade for the class or your cumulative GPA. Only your final grade in the AP class will affect your GPA. Colleges have differing standards for what they consider a passing score on the AP exam.

Does UCLA look at AP exam scores?

UCLA awards credit for AP exams with scores of 3 or higher. The credit you receive depends on the College/School your major belongs to: The UCLA College.

Does AP count as college credit?

If a college accepts your AP scores in a class, it can award credit, placement or both. Credit is actual college credits toward your degree. It’s the same as if you had actually taken the class at that school.

Are AP classes college credit hours?

Are AP classes college credit hours? If a college accepts your AP scores in a class, it can award credit, placement or both. Credit is actual college credits toward your degree. So, placement is allowing you to take more advanced courses but does not award actual college credits, while credit awards college credits for the class.

How does AP credit work at colleges?

In general, AP scores can be used for college credit, placing out of certain college course requirements, and to show admissions officers that you have pushed yourself academically in high school. Different colleges use AP scores in different ways, so it is important that you go to a particular college’s website to determine how it uses AP scores.

What are the AP courses?

AP classes are college-level courses, but they’re taught in high school. The goal is to expose students to the rigorous standards they will face in college, to increase college preparedness and to challenge students beyond regular and often beyond honors courses.
